Psychiatrists
Psychiatrists are doctors with medical qualifications who specialize in mental health and have the capacity to prescribe medications. They are the best at diagnosing and managing ADHD as an ongoing disorder as well as treating other mental health issues. Certain psychiatrists have a particular interest in ADHD and some of them work in online clinics that offer treatment in the comfort of the patient's home.
The BBC Panorama documentary 'ADHD: private adhd assessment east sussex Clinics' revealed the difficulty many adults have in getting an accurate diagnosis of ADHD even if they pay for a private adhd assessment cost assessment. This is due to the symptoms of ADHD could resemble symptoms of other conditions and must be analyzed carefully to avoid mistaken diagnosis.
Adults who are not diagnosed with ADHD often have problems at school as well as in their work and relationships. They are more likely to underachieve in university, undergo several job changes, have relationships that break down and are involved in criminal activity. They could also be suffering from other mental health issues, such as depression or bipolar disorder, which can make managing the symptoms of ADHD more difficult.

Psychologists
Psychologists are medical professionals who specialize in treating mental illness and offer therapy and medication management. Their work can include psychoeducation, behavioural therapy and family support. They can also provide an individual diagnosis. They can assist those who suffer from ADHD overcome challenges and improve their quality of life. A diagnosis of ADHD can be a life-changing experience, and a good therapist will spend the time to know you and the issues you have.

In the UK adults with ADHD can be evaluated informally by psychiatrists from NICE or "another qualified healthcare professional". Psychiatrists have medical qualifications and are trained to evaluate and prescribe ADHD medication. Nurses are also able assess ADHD and prescribe medications but they do not have the doctorate in psychiatry.
Some GPs will send patients to private clinics to conduct an ADHD assessment. A diagnosis isn't always certain, as the process is complicated and depends on the decision of the doctor who is treating the patient to refer. Certain GPs may have preconceived notions of those they believe have ADHD which could hinder the proper treatment from being given to the correct patient.
